About this property

2 Coate Close, Hemlington, Middlesbrough, TS8 9RA is a detached house on Coate Close in Middlesbrough. Stede's estimated value for September 2026 is £196,000. The likely range is £176,000 to £215,000. It is the average of 2 independent methods that re-index recorded sale prices to today. The confidence score is 88 out of 100 (high), based on how recent the most recent recorded sale is.

It last sold in August 2023 for £164,500. It has 4 sales on record, the earliest in 1995. The current estimate is 19% higher than that price. The current owner has held it for about 3 years.

Its EPC energy-efficiency rating is band D (62 out of 100), with a potential of band C (80) after the recommended improvements. The certificate records a total floor area of 89 m² (958 sq ft). It was lodged in August 2019.

The modelled value is up 1% over the past year and up 22% over the past five years.

Among 10 nearby properties Stede tracks in the TS8 area, estimated values run from £151,000 to £214,000. This detached house's £196,000 sits around the middle of that range.
